Return Fraud - Multiple Orders with The Same Empty Envelopes

In the last month, I have had two separate orders with values over $50 be returned for "item not as described".

 

The first order was for 6 boxes of mouth spray. The buyer sent back a tiny poly envelope with a thank you card in it that I don't send with my orders. I uploaded the evidence and won the case. They have now filed a payment dispute. 

 

The second one was an order for 6 Mini Brands balls. When I got the return I immediately noticed it was the same envelope, so I recorded myself opening the return. It had the same thank you card in it. 

 

When I went back and checked, both of these buyers did not have any feedback. They were both from different locations also. I also just saw I have another return coming from a buyer with no feedback for the same order of Mini Brand balls. I have a feeling it's going to be the same small poly envelope with that buyer. 

 

Obviously I uploaded all my evidence for both cases, but I think Ebay needs to be aware of this scam that is happening. I have tried to contact Ebay but only get the automated responses through the chat assistant, no live person.

 

Has anyone else received a return like this? Both of the envelopes and cards were identical. The envelopes were small polys and the thank you cards had balloons on the front.  Any advice?

Re: Return Fraud - Multiple Orders with The Same Empty Envelopes

I think what helped me win the case was taking pictures of the tiny envelope the person sent. You could see their name and the return ID in the photo on the label. I made sure to put another item next to it for size so they could see it was impossible for the items to have fit in the envelope.

 

I am also going to start recording opening all returns

Re: Return Fraud - Multiple Orders with The Same Empty Envelopes

We have received tons of these lately! Gray empty bags filled with balloons, small rocks, thank you cards, and even combs. They all seem to be connected and the user quickly deletes their ebay account after the return. What we have been doing is monitoring the returns so that we can escalate them immediately once they arrive and submit pictures of what we received. After the ebay return case is won, the scammers will then file chargebacks. As long as you attach pictures of what you received and a screenshot of the case you won against them eBay will cover you. Most of these accounts have 0 feedback and were just made, sometimes we can spot them and just cancel the orders. Hope this helps
